The minimum education required to pursue Diploma in Pharmacy degree course is Class 12th in Science stream with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ics or Biology as main subjects from a recognised board of education.

So, being just a Class 10th passed candidate, you are not eligible to pursue Diploma in Pharmacy degree course in at this stage but you can opt for the same after completing your Class 12th in Science stream with PCM or PCB or PCMB group combination.

No. You are not eligible for diploma in pharmacy course just after completion of 10th class from CBSE. You need to pursue 11th and 12th class in science stream with physics, chemistry and mathematics or biology subjects to apply for a course Diploma in Pharmacy.

Eligibility For Diploma In Pharmacy
You must have passed (10+2) in science stream with PCM or PCB subject group, One is eligible for diploma in pharmacy.
